Density Functional Perturbation Theory For Lattice Dynamics With Fully Relativistic Ultrasoft Pseudopotentials: The Magnetic Case
PHYSICAL REVIEW B(2019)
摘要
We extend density functional perturbation theory for lattice dynamics with fully relativistic ultrasoft pseudopotentials to magnetic materials. Our approach is based on the application of the time-reversal operator to the Sternheimer linear system and to its self-consistent solutions. Moreover, we discuss how to include in the formalism the symmetry operations of the magnetic point group which require the time-reversal operator. We validate our implementation by comparison with the frozen phonon method in fcc Ni and in a monatomic ferromagnetic Pt wire.
